The Princess Royal shared a statement to New Zealanders after the country was hit by Cyclone Gabrielle and an earthquake
February 15, 2023 - 10:43 GMT Danielle Stacey The Princess Royal said her "thoughts with all New Zealanders" affected by Cyclone Gabrielle as she landed in the country for her four-day visit.
The New Zealand Defence Force released a personal statement on behalf of Princess Anne, who said:"I have been given the opportunity to visit the national disaster and crisis headquarters today and I am impressed by the major efforts being undertaken by first responders, local and national agencies to ensure the best possible support for everyone, especially those still at risk.
